### Runbook: Undo/Redo stack issues in SketchLoom

If release validation shows undo eating steps or redo replaying stale edits, it's almost always the history-compaction settings, not the editor core. SketchLoom keeps a bounded command stack per canvas, and the compactor merges rapid drag events — when the merge window is too wide, users "lose" granular undos. Don't hotfix the editor; adjust the service config and restart the session broker. Before rolling, confirm the environment matches the expected settings listed here.

service settings:
[istael]
team = gilath
access_code = ac_468cdf
owner = casdor.gilox
host = istael.kelviforge.internal
port = 5432
peer = quenwyn.braskworks.corp
salt = 6678df32
pin = 7400

## Configuration

Driftgate performs zero-downtime schema migrations by running expand and contract phases as separate jobs. Configuration lives in `.env` at the repository root. `MIGRATION_LOCK_TIMEOUT` defaults to 30 seconds and rarely needs changing. `SHADOW_TABLE_PREFIX` must match across all Harrowfield environments, or the contract phase will refuse to run. The migration runner also requires a coordination secret, which must be set on the following line:

sealed setting: LEDGER_TOKEN20=6148d35bbb480b0ab79e

## Building Access — Spares Room (Hullbrook Annex)

Contractors: the spare hardware room is down the east corridor on the ground floor, third door on the left. Sign in at the front desk first and grab a visitor lanyard. Anything you take out, jot it in the blue logbook — yes, even the little stuff. The door self-locks, so don't wedge it. To get in, punch in the code below.

staff pass of hagug-taguf = bdg-HJ-9

## AgriLink Gateway v4.2 — changed defaults

The telemetry gateway now batches tractor sensor readings every 30 seconds instead of 10, and compression is enabled by default. On-call: expect lower message volume but larger payloads; the old per-device alarms were retuned accordingly. Offline buffering grew to six hours. The new default configuration shipped with this release appears below.

service settings:
BRIIX_PIN=8582
BRIIX_TENANT=raleth
BRIIX_METRICS_HOST=metrics.briix.urlaqstack.example
BRIIX_SEAL=seal_c11ef522
BRIIX_STANDBY_TEAM=ulaok